My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Hi! My name is Rose and I'm at the Santa Maria Campus. I'm a 4 year old, female, Australian Kelpie / Labrador Retriever mix.

I am a sweet, loyal, & loving girl that loves to play in the yard and chase as many tennis balls
as I can! Maybe you can throw a few with me and see if I can be a new addition to the family! I have an infectious smile and my tail never stops wagging.
My ideal home would be with an active family who will take me on adventures with them before we all settle down for couch cuddle time. I've been good with other dogs, but will need some time to introduce myself. I have done great with kids, babies, and everyone I have met so far!

Interested in meeting me? Adoption Centers are open daily 12-4:30pm, closed Wednesdays. Adoptions are on a first-come first served basis. For more information please email Adopt@SBHumane.org or call 805-964-4777.

When I am adopted, I will have been spayed or neutered, vaccinated, and microchipped. My adopters will receive a certificate for a free veterinary exam and our partners at Purina will provide a supply of food for my first few days at home.

More about this shelter

As one of the first animal welfare agencies in the West, Santa Barbara Humane has served our local communities since 1887. Our campuses in Santa Barbara and Santa Maria offer adoptions, low-cost veterinary services, and affordable dog training classes. SB Humane is a local nonprofit organization not funded or controlled by any national animal protection group or governmental agency.
